Odisha Dengue Update: 27 districts infected, 7 people dead

Odisha dengue updateDengue seems to be gaining alarming proportions in Odisha and has spread to 27 districts in the state with Kandhamal district being the newest area under siege.


According to reports a patient from Kandhamal district was found to be positive for dengue in the districts headquarters hospital on Saturday.



The report stated that out of the 256 sample blood tests carried out across the government hospitals in the state, 53 patients were detected as dengue positive pushing the number of patients with Dengue in the state up to 2370. According to the Health department, this number signals to the fact that about 50 people per day.


The State Government has confirmed that so far there have been seven deaths due to Dengue. According to recent reports from the SCB Medical College and Hospital in Cuttack said that out of a total of 134 patients admitted to the dengue ward, 7 have been admitted to the ICU out of which one is said to be critical.
